    Notes: Fermentation of xylose by Clostridium thermosaccharolyticum was studied in batch and continuous culture in which the limiting nutrient was either xylose, phosphate, or ammonia. Transient results obtained in continuous cultures with batch grown inoculum and progressively higher feed substrate concentrations exhibited ethanol selectivities (moles ethanol/moles other products) in excess of 11. The hypothesis that this high ethanol selectivity was a general response to mineral nutrient limitation was tested but could not be supported. Growth and substrate consumption were related by the equation qs(1 - Yxc)GATP = (μ/YATPmax) + m, with qs the specific rate of xylose consumption (moles xylose/hour · g cells), Yxc the carbon based cell yield (g cell carbon/g substrate carbon), GATP the ATP gain (moles ATP produces/mol substrate catabolized), μ the specific growth rate (1/h), YATPmax the ATP-based cell yield (g cells/mol ATP), and m the maintenance coefficient (moles ATP/hour · g cells). YATPmax was found to be 11.6 g cells/mol ATP, and m 9.3 mol ATP/hour · g cells for growth on defined medium. Different responses to nutrient limitation were observed depending on the mode of cultivation. Batch and immobilized cell continuous cultures decreased GATP by initiating production of the secondary metabolites, propanediol, and in some cases, D-lactate; in addition, batch cultures increased the fractional allocation of ATP to maintenance and/or wastage. Nitrogen-limited continuous free-cell cultures maintained a constant cell yield, whereas phosphate-limited continuous free-cell cultures did not. In the case of phosphate limitation, the decreased ATP demand associated with the lowered cell yield was accompanied by an increased rate of ATP consumption for maintenance and/or wastage. Neither nitrogen or phosphorus-limited continuous free-cell cultures exhibited an altered GATP in response to mineral nutrient limitation, and neither produced secondary metabolites. © 1993 John Wiley & Sons, Inc.

    Notes: A comparative study of two alternative networks for TLM modelling of diffusion processes has been undertaken. Some of their inherent advantages and disadvantages are analysed according to the ratio between the impedance of the lossless transmission lines and the lumped resistance. Their relative accuracy and utility in controlling the timestep automatically are examined.

    Notes: This paper presents a boundary element formulation for the permanent Navier-Stokes equations in which the well-known closed-form fundamental solution for the steady Stokes equations is employed. In this way, from the integral representation formulae for the Stokes' equations, an integral equation is found in which the original non-linear convective terms of the Navier-Stokes equations appear as a domain integral. Additionally, the method of dual reciprocity is used to transform the domain integral to boundary integrals (this method is closely related to the method of particular integrals also used in the literature to transform domain integrals to boundary integrals). Numerical results are presented for the three-dimensional internal flow in a cylindrical container with a rotating cover, in which the accuracy of the method is shown.

    Notes: Fibers were prepared on an experimental scale by wet and dry spining from eight, nonelastomeric polyurethanes based on halogen-substituted bisphenols. The fibers had properties suited to clothing textile uses. They were examined primarily for their potential in wash and wear fabrics. The fibers had moderate water absorption, low shrinkage in hot water, modest lowering of tensile properties under wet conditions, high tensile and work recoveries, and good stability to ultraviolet light. The polyurethanes from piperazines and 2,2-bis (4-hydroxy-3,5-dichlorophenyl) propane bischloroformate had unusually high thermal transitions and good solubility combined with ease of orientation and crystallization in fiber form. Fibers from the 2-methylpiperazine and homopiperazine urethanes were converted to fabrics. These fabrics exhibited a silklike handle, good wash wrinkle recovery, resistance to soil and bleach, stability to ironing at 200°C, and very low flammability.

    Notes: This paper reports the results of a study of an error parameter, m, which has been proposed as a measure for determining the effects on accuracy of the basic assumptions upon which TLM modelling of diffusion and heat flow has been founded. The nature of the m parameter is studied in detail by using a two-dimensional thermal diffusion problem. The use of m in the implementation of automatic timestepping is discussed in a practical three-dimensional engineering problem.

    Notes: This paper details general expressions for implementing timestep transformations in transmission-line matrix (TLM) modelling of diffusion processes. The expressions can be conveniently incorporated into any TLM routine which models multidimensional problems using a variable meshing technique.

    Notes: The collision-induced dissociation (CID) spectra of positive ions of the herbicide diclofop-methyl are reported. The results indicate that for relatively low collision energies (≤75eV, laboratory frame of reference), the distribution of the CID ions of the molecular ion correlates in a qualitative manner with the occurrence of transformation products arising from the degradation of the herbicide in geologic or biofilm materials. At low collision energies (30-45 eV, laboratory frame of reference), the CID spectra contained a preponderance of product ions at m/z 281 and 253. These product ions correspond to prevalent transformation products in soil, 4-(2,4-dichlorophenoxy)dehydrophenetole (molecular ion 282) and 4-(2,4-dichlorophenoxy)phenol (molecular ion 254) respectively. At higher collision energies (≥45eV), product ions were observed for up to three bond cleavages. The high energy CID product ions correspond to transformation products observed in mature biofilm materials cultivated on the parent herbicide as the sole carbon source.

    Notes: Linear polyurethanes, having high molecular weight, were prepared by interfacial polycondensation from halogen substituted aromatic bischloroformates and aliphatic diamines, piperazines, and aromatic diamines. Examples of specific intermediates are hexamethylenediamine, piperazine, homopiperazine (see formula), m-phenylendiamine, and the bischloroformates of 2,2-bis (4-hy-droxy-3,5-dichlorophenyl) propane, 2,2-bis(4-hydroxy-3,5-dibromophenyl) propane, and 2,2-bis(4-hydroxyphenyl) hexafluoropropane: In comparison with corresponding unhalogenated polyurethanes, the polymers from this study, particularly those based on piperazines, had high glass transition and softening temperatures. Polyurethanes in this class, like most ring-containing polyurethanes, do not have sufficient thermal stability at their high melting points for easy melt for easy melt forming. They were more soluble in a variety of common solvents and had excellent resistance to ultraviolet light. Surprisingly, the irregularity introduced into the polymer chain by the use of such intermediates as homopiperazine (formula above) or 2-methylpiperazine did not inhibit crystallization. On the other hand the symmetry provided by trans-2,5-dimethylpiperazine greatly reduced solubility in many solvents. Several polyamides and a polyurea from homopiperazine are included.
